About the role

Due to continued growth, Avove is looking to appoint a Mechanical Engineer to join our expanding Design team.

You will deliver mechanical design across water and wastewater projects as part of a multi‑disciplinary team, supporting schemes from feasibility and optioneering through to detailed design for construction. The role includes developing effective solutions for pumping stations, treatment works, mechanical screening, chemical dosing and sludge handling systems, and producing high‑quality mechanical design packages.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support the Senior and Principal Mechanical Engineers in delivering high‑quality mechanical designs that meet technical standards, programme, budget and quality requirements.
  • Develop effective concept and detailed design solutions aligned with project briefs and client needs.
  • Deliver mechanical design work across all project stages, from feasibility and preliminary design through to detailed design.
  • Prepare engineering designs, calculations, drawings and technical reports, and support tender and bid submissions.
  • Ensure compliance with health, safety and environmental legislation, including CDM regulations and the integrated management system.
  • Liaise with site teams to resolve technical queries and support construction activities.
  • Assist with contract preparation, project planning, programming and project administration, including monitoring resources and delivery.
  • Undertake inspections, feasibility studies and surveys as required.
Skills & Experience Required
  • Ability to produce detailed mechanical designs for simple process plant.
  • Familiarity with pump selection and pump calculation software.
  • Developing knowledge of clean water and wastewater treatment processes and equipment.
  • Able to carry out site surveys and develop practical engineering solutions.
  • Capable of estimating design effort and contributing to cost planning.
  • A proactive team player with strong communication skills and the ability to work independently.
  • Full UK driving licence required.
